What is hyaluronic acid?

Hyaluronic acid (HA) is a naturally occurring substance in the human body primarily found in the skin, connective tissues and eyes. It retains water, provides lubrication and moisture to the skin. Can I layer this with another serum?

Yes. A general rule for layering serums (and moisturizers) is to start with the thinnest or lightest one first and then apply the heavier or thicker formula. Its best to allow some ‘dry-down’ time in-between serums to make sure they absorb properly.

What is soluble collagen?

Soluble collagen is a water-soluble ingredient that supports hydration and elasticity in the skin and helps improve the appearance of lines and wrinkles in the skin. Due to its water binding ability, it helps your skin from losing moisture and keeps the skin looking smooth.

What is freeze-dried collagen?

Freeze-dried collagen is a form of collagen that has been processed through freeze-drying, also known as lyophilization. This process involves removing water from the collagen under low temperature and vacuum conditions. The result is a dry, stable product that retains most of the properties of the original substance. What is Myoxinol?

Myoxinol is a complex of natural peptides derived from the seeds of the hibiscus plant (Hibiscus esculentus). It’s often used in skin care products for its potential anti-aging benefits. What are the benefits of peptides?

Peptides are short chains of amino acids, which are the basic building blocks that make up proteins in the body. They act as messengers, carrying vital information between cells that triggers specific functions. Is Alpha Lipoic Acid an AHA?

While thioctic acid, more commonly known as Alpha Lipoic Acid (ALA), has been shown to have exfoliating properties to improve skin texture, it is not officially classified as an Alpha Hydroxy Acid.
